【问题标题】:What is Web API and why to use it in .net?什么是 Web API 以及为什么要在 .net 中使用它?
【发布时间】:2017-02-11 06:31:35
【问题描述】:

为什么选择Web API? 它支持基于约定的 CRUD 操作,因为它适用于 HTTP 动词 GET、POST、PUT 和 DELETE。 响应具有 Accept 标头和 HTTP 状态代码。 响应由 Web API 的 MediaTypeFormatter 格式化为 JSON、XML 或您想要添加为 MediaTypeFormatter 的任何格式。

【问题讨论】:

  • 里面有问题吗?
  • 是的,我想知道为什么我们在 .net 中使用 Web API?
  • 看来您是在提出问题后直接自己回答的。

标签: .net c#-4.0


【解决方案1】:

Web API 是专门为 HTTP 构建的。如果您的服务需要额外的灵活性,那么您将需要使用 WCF。

更多信息:http://www.c-sharpcorner.com/UploadFile/97fc7a/choosing-Asp-Net-web-api-or-wcf/

【讨论】:

  • 不要回答毫无价值的问题
猜你喜欢
  • 2011-10-22
  • 1970-01-01
  • 2020-10-25
  • 2015-09-08
  • 2022-01-22
  • 2011-06-18
  • 1970-01-01
  • 2014-06-01
相关资源
最近更新 更多